ABSTRACT

Organic field-effect transistors (OFETs) are used in most flexible electronic devices due to their manifold flexibility, and they are less complex and lightweight. Due to these properties, it is attached with or bends easily to construct bendable devices and different types of sensors and actuators. This chapter presents a review on OFETs used in different flexible electronic devices as well as sensors in the last decade. Various types of sensors such as strain, pressure, temperature, and biological can be designed with OFET for low power and high sensitivity. These sensors are fabricated using OFET, and the design of such sensors for flexible electronics is a challenge that can be mitigated with the current advanced technologies.
